The short version

Mesa Vista is significantly wealthier than the US average, with a median household income of $55,781. Population has fallen 26% since 2009, a loss of 65 residents. Median home value is $204,800. With a median age of 44.0, the population is older than the US median of 35.2. Poverty is rare here, at 1.7% of residents.
